What Is a Warrior?

Warriors are plate‑wearing melee fighters who excel at dealing damage up close while maintaining high mobility and strong defensive cooldowns. Their gameplay revolves around rage generation, powerful strikes, and tactical use of abilities like Charge, Leap, and Intervene to control the battlefield.

Strengths & Weaknesses

Strengths

  • High mobility with Charge, Leap, and Intervene
  • Strong defensive cooldowns across all specs
  • Arms offers powerful single‑target and cleave
  • Fury delivers fast, consistent damage with strong sustain
  • Protection provides reliable tanking and group utility

Weaknesses

  • Limited ranged options
  • Some specs rely heavily on cooldown windows
  • Can feel rage‑starved in high‑movement encounters
  • Protection requires good timing for mitigation

Warrior Specializations

⚔️Arms Warrior

Arms is a methodical, heavy‑hitting melee spec built around bleeds, powerful strikes, and strong cleave. It excels at priority damage and sustained pressure in both raids and Mythic+.

🔥Fury Warrior

Fury is a fast, dual‑wielding melee spec focused on relentless attacks, self‑healing, and high mobility. It excels at sustained damage and smooth rotations with minimal downtime.

🛡️Protection Warrior

Protection is a durable tank specialization built around block, armor, and strong cooldowns. It offers excellent control, mobility, and reliable mitigation for both dungeons and raids.

Warrior in Mythic+ and Raids

Mythic+

  • Fury offers strong sustained AoE and mobility
  • Arms provides cleave and priority damage
  • Protection excels at control, mobility, and survivability
  • Rallying Cry is top‑tier group utility

Raiding

  • Arms shines on cleave and priority targets
  • Fury delivers consistent damage with strong uptime
  • Protection provides reliable tanking and cooldown coverage
